-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athSetup.txt
13 lines (12 loc) · 1.3 KB
/
Setup.txt
1
2
3
4
5
6
7
8
9
10
11
12
13
1. Указать в zabbix_agentd.conf параметр Include, в котором будет содержаться путь к файлу конфигурации:
Include=.\zabbix_agent2.d\plugins.d\*.conf
2. Поместить файл конфигурации User-Sessions.conf с пользовательскими параметрами (UserParameter) в каталог, путь к которому указан в zabbix_agentd.conf
3. Поместить каталог User-Sessions с содержимым Get-Query-Param.ps1 в каталог, путь к которому указан в User-Sessions.conf. Скрипт содержим модуль Get-Query и пользовательские параметры, которые он принимает от Zabbix сервера.
4. Разрешить выполнение незарегистрированных сценариев PowerShell: Set-ExecutionPolicy Unrestricted -Force
5. Перезапустить службу: Get-Service | where name -match "zabbix agent 2" | Restart-Service
Проверить работу скрипта:
cd C:\zabbix_agent2-6.2.4\conf\zabbix_agent2.d\scripts\User-Sessions
.\Get-Query-Param.ps1 ACTIVEUSER
.\Get-Query-Param.ps1 INACTIVEUSER
.\Get-Query-Param.ps1 ACTIVECOUNT
.\Get-Query-Param.ps1 INACTIVECOUNT